A secured personal loan requires collateral that may include savings accounts, certificates of deposit, investment accounts, vehicles, or other approved assets. The specific types of acceptable collateral and the loan-to-value ratios depend on WSFS Bank’s underwriting standards and the nature of the pledged asset. Using collateral reduces lender risk, which often translates into more favorable rates and potentially higher loan amounts.
Eligibility is generally based on a combination of credit history, income, debt-to-income ratio, and the value and condition of the collateral. WSFS Bank evaluates each application individually, taking into account overall financial circumstances and the borrower’s relationship with the bank.

As with any secured credit, borrowers should consider the implications of pledging an asset. If payments are not met according to the loan agreement, the bank may have the right to take possession of the collateral to recover the outstanding balance. Borrowers should assess their ability to meet monthly obligations and consider the impact of potential life changes on repayment.
